ARTICLE VACATION WITH PAY. Employees covered by this Agreement shall be entitled to the following vacations with pay. Any full-time employee who, on April of each year has less than one (1) year of continuous service will be entitled to one (1) day per full month of employment with pay to a maximum of ten (10) days at four (4%) percent of regular earnings for the previous twelve (12) month period ending April Any full-time employee who, on April of each year has less than five (5) years of continuous service but more than one (1) will be entitled to ten (10) days per year of vacation with pay at four (4%) percent of regular earnings for the previous twelve (12) month period ending April Any full-time employee who, on April of each year has less than nine (9) years of continuous service but more than five (5) will be entitled to fifteen (15) days per year of vacation with pay at six (6%) percent of regular earnings for the previous twelve (12) month period ending April Any full-time employee who, on April of each year has less than sixteen (16) years of continuous service but more nine (9) years will be entitled to twenty (20) days per year of vacation with pay at eight (8%) percent of regular earnings for the previous twelve (12) month period ending April Any full-time employee who, on April of each year has more than sixteen (16) years of continuous service will be entitled to twenty-five (25) days per year vacation with pay at ten (10%) percent of regular earnings for the previous twelve
